The Eastern Illinois men and women won their respective titles at the 2007 O’Reilly Ohio Valley Conference Indoor Track and Field Championships in Charleston, Ill. The victory marked the seventh straight for the Panther men while it was the first for the women.
The EIU men had 207 points while Southeast Missouri took second with 135 points. Tennessee State finished in third, recording 95 points, followed by Eastern Kentucky (90), Samford (44) and Morehead State (38).
Eastern Illinois’ women recorded 132 points while Tennessee State finished in second with 117. Southeast Missouri placed third with 100 points, followed by Eastern Kentucky (64), Samford (63), Jacksonville State (62), Murray State (40.5), Austin Peay (30.5), Morehead State (9) and Tennessee Tech (5).
Tennessee State’s Dominique Rodgers was named OVC Male Athlete of the Championship. Rodgers won individual titles in the
60 meters (6.89), long jump (25’00.75") and high jump (6’09.50") while also taking second in the triple jump with a leap of 48’08.00".
TSU’s Dominique Ward added to her post season awards with the OVC Female Athlete of the Championship honor. Ward took first place in the 200 meters (24.64) and won her second straight 400-meter title with a time of 55.59. She also ran a leg of the 4x400-meter team that took first place with a time of 3:52.57.
EIU’s Tom Akers was chosen as the men’s OVC Coach of the Year for the seventh straight time while the Panthers’ Mary Wallace was named the women’s OVC Coach of the Year for the first time.
